Keep track of your vital stats during your run with the Garmin® Forerunner 310XT waterproof GPS watch. It sits comfortably on your wrist and utilizes the advanced heart-rate based calorie computation to help you stick to your workout plan, while a high-sensitivity GPS receiver with HotFix tracks your position.
Features
Advanced heart-rate based calorie computation
Battery Life: Up to 20 hours, typical
Multisport: Changes sport mode with a press of a button
High-sensitivity GPS receiver with HotFix
Water resistant to 50 m
Easy-to-read display
Training And Motivational Features: Virtual Partner®; courses; workouts; goals
Ability to mark locations, back to start
Zone Training: heart rate zone training, supports five heart rate zones
ANT+ Wireless Technology: lets you automatically transfer information back and forth between the watch and the computer
Compatible with GSC 10 speed/cadence bike sensor to monitor pedaling cadence and wheel speed
Compatible with foot pod to measure speed and distance and runner's cadence when indoors and outdoors

I've owned several Garmin products over the years, from GPS sport watches to straight up GPSs for hiking in the woods. My experience with their GPS watches has been consistent; after a tedious set up, they work well for about a year and then just stop working - period. The 310XT was no exception to this rule. Paid 400 bucks, and it just quit after about 12 months. Up to that point, it worked well. Computer interface worked fine, and was able to track my runs. Once I got the data I wanted on the main screen, I was able to see my pace, and total run time, which was great. And then one day... it just stopped. So, if you're looking for an expensive watch with a short life, this ones for you. Otherwise, for the money... should probably just go Suunto. Just sayin...
